    Former Salvation Army thrift store going condo

    ADVERTISEMENT

    An article in this week’s Business First shows a rendering of the new condos that are going to be developed in the old Salvation Army thrift store building in the Brewery District by Edwards Cos.

    Jeff Edwards is quoted as saying, “We think that of all the buildings we’ve renovated in the Brewery District over the years, that this one might be the best”.
